I love, love, LOVE the colour Cucumber Crush! Can you tell? I love it so much it’s the only colour that I’ve used for this card, which I think works well because I’ve created various tones of the Cucumber colour by water colouring. The white card I’ve used is the Shimmery White, which is gorgeous, you must have some in your crafting stash. It’s got a slight shimmer which I’ve captured in the photograph below, and the colour is half way in between white and vanilla.
The tandem bike is from a new Sale-A-Bration stamp set called ‘Pedal Pusher’. There is so much you can do with this set, you can add a flag on the back bumper, a wicker basket on the front and then you can add hearts, flowers or a baguette and bottle of wine into it. For my card I’ve kept it simple and just used the bike stamped in Versamark ink, then heat embossed in White Embossing Powder. With a Aqua Painter, I’ve washed over the bike, leaving the bike white.
The added detail at the bottom is done by using the Washi Tape punch, punching in Cucumber Crush card and also the white glitter tape which is also one of the new freebies available when you spend £45 during Sale-A-Bration. The stars and ‘Happy Birthday’ are from the Balloon Celebration stamp set.
